Retroceder   Foros del Web > Programación para sitios web > Java y JSP

Respuesta
 
Herramientas Desplegado
Antiguo 16-abr-2007, 10:42   #1 (permalink)
chompiras731 ha deshabilitado el karma
 
Fecha de Ingreso: agosto-2005
Mensajes: 2
Ayuda Con Pool De Conexion Jboss

hola.
tengo el siguiente problema, quiero crear un pool de conexiones para acceder a una base de datos mysql, he investigado y tengo el siguiente codigo:

archivo "mysql-ds.xml" que se encuentra en la ruta C:\Archivos de programa\jboss-4.0.5.GA\server\default\deploy tengo lo siguienta:

<?xml version="1.0" encoding="UTF-8"?>

<!-- $Id: mysql-ds.xml,v 1.1.2.1 2003/12/12 19:19:56 starksm Exp $ -->
<!-- Datasource config for MySQL using 3.0.9 available from:
MySqlDS-->

<datasources>
<local-tx-datasource>
<jndi-name>Likay</jndi-name>
<connection-url>jdbc:mysql://localhost:3306/Likay</connection-url>
<driver-class>com.mysql.jdbc.Driver</driver-class>
<user-name>root</user-name>
<password></password>
<min-pool-size>30</min-pool-size>
<max-pool-size>100</max-pool-size>
<idle-timeout-minutes>0</idle-timeout-minutes>
</local-tx-datasource>
</datasources>


en el archivo "standardjbosscmp-jdbc.xml" que se encuentra en la ruta C:\Archivos de programa\jboss-4.0.5.GA\server\default\conf he modificado la siguiente linea de codigo:

<datasource>java:/DefaultDS</datasource> le remplace por <datasource>java:/Likay</datasource>

y la clase que utilizo para la conexion es la siguiente:

package com.smartvision.sql.connect;

import java.io.IOException;
import java.net.ServerSocket;
import java.net.Socket;
import java.sql.Connection;

import javax.naming.Context;
import javax.naming.InitialContext;
import javax.sql.DataSource;

public class ConectarDB2 {
private DataSource fuenteDatos = null;
private Context ctx=null;
public Connection Conectar(){
try {
ctx = new InitialContext();
fuenteDatos = (DataSource) ctx.lookup("java:/Likay");
return fuenteDatos.getConnection();

} catch (Exception e) {
// TODO Auto-generated catch block
e.printStackTrace();
return null;
}
}


}

pero cuando ejecuto el programa me lanza el siguiente error:

11:15:50,562 ERROR [STDERR] javax.naming.NameNotFoundException: jdbc not bound
11:15:50,562 ERROR [STDERR] at org.jnp.server.NamingServer.getBinding(NamingServe r.java:529)
11:15:50,562 ERROR [STDERR] at org.jnp.server.NamingServer.getBinding(NamingServe r.java:537)
11:15:50,562 ERROR [STDERR] at org.jnp.server.NamingServer.getObject(NamingServer .java:543)
11:15:50,562 ERROR [STDERR] at org.jnp.server.NamingServer.lookup(NamingServer.ja va:267)
11:15:50,562 ERROR [STDERR] at org.jnp.server.NamingServer.lookup(NamingServer.ja va:270)
11:15:50,562 ERROR [STDERR] at org.jnp.interfaces.NamingContext.lookup(NamingCont ext.java:625)
11:15:50,593 INFO [STDOUT] Peticion de RPiezometers aceptada (1)
11:15:50,609 INFO [STDOUT] Peticion de prismas aceptada (1)
11:15:50,625 INFO [STDOUT] Peticion de niveles aceptada (1)
11:15:50,625 ERROR [STDERR] at org.jnp.interfaces.NamingContext.lookup(NamingCont ext.java:716)
11:15:50,625 ERROR [STDERR] at org.jnp.interfaces.NamingContext.lookup(NamingCont ext.java:587)
11:15:50,625 ERROR [STDERR] at javax.naming.InitialContext.lookup(InitialContext. java:351)
11:15:50,625 ERROR [STDERR] at com.smartvision.sql.connect.ConectarDB2.Conectar(C onectarDB2.java:18)
11:15:50,625 ERROR [STDERR] at com.smartvision.sql.dao.ImageImpl.getImages(ImageI mpl.java:26)
11:15:50,625 ERROR [STDERR] at com.smartvision.ws.WSInfo.getImagesMine(WSInfo.jav a:15)
11:15:50,625 ERROR [STDERR] at sun.reflect.NativeMethodAccessorImpl.invoke0(Nativ e Method)
11:15:50,625 ERROR [STDERR] at sun.reflect.NativeMethodAccessorImpl.invoke(Native MethodAccessorImpl.java:39)
11:15:50,625 ERROR [STDERR] at sun.reflect.DelegatingMethodAccessorImpl.invoke(De legatingMethodAccessorImpl.java:25)
11:15:50,625 ERROR [STDERR] at java.lang.reflect.Method.invoke(Method.java:585)
11:15:50,625 ERROR [STDERR] at org.apache.axis.providers.java.RPCProvider.invokeM ethod(RPCProvider.java:388)
11:15:50,625 ERROR [STDERR] at org.apache.axis.providers.java.RPCProvider.process Message(RPCProvider.java:283)
11:15:50,625 ERROR [STDERR] at org.apache.axis.providers.java.JavaProvider.invoke (JavaProvider.java:323)
11:15:50,625 ERROR [STDERR] at org.apache.axis.strategies.InvocationStrategy.visi t(InvocationStrategy.java:32)
11:15:50,625 ERROR [STDERR] at org.apache.axis.SimpleChain.doVisiting(SimpleChain .java:118)
11:15:50,625 ERROR [STDERR] at org.apache.axis.SimpleChain.invoke(SimpleChain.jav a:83)
11:15:50,625 ERROR [STDERR] at org.apache.axis.handlers.soap.SOAPService.invoke(S OAPService.java:453)
11:15:50,640 ERROR [STDERR] at org.apache.axis.server.AxisServer.invoke(AxisServe r.java:281)
11:15:50,640 ERROR [STDERR] at org.apache.axis.transport.http.AxisServlet.doPost( AxisServlet.java:699)
11:15:50,640 ERROR [STDERR] at javax.servlet.http.HttpServlet.service(HttpServlet .java:717)
11:15:50,640 ERROR [STDERR] at org.apache.axis.transport.http.AxisServletBase.ser vice(AxisServletBase.java:327)
11:15:50,640 ERROR [STDERR] at javax.servlet.http.HttpServlet.service(HttpServlet .java:810)
11:15:50,640 ERROR [STDERR] at org.apache.catalina.core.ApplicationFilterChain.in ternalDoFilter(ApplicationFilterChain.java:252)
11:15:50,640 ERROR [STDERR] at org.apache.catalina.core.ApplicationFilterChain.do Filter(ApplicationFilterChain.java:173)
11:15:50,640 ERROR [STDERR] at org.jboss.web.tomcat.filters.ReplyHeaderFilter.doF ilter(ReplyHeaderFilter.java:96)
11:15:50,640 ERROR [STDERR] at org.apache.catalina.core.ApplicationFilterChain.in ternalDoFilter(ApplicationFilterChain.java:202)
11:15:50,640 ERROR [STDERR] at org.apache.catalina.core.ApplicationFilterChain.do Filter(ApplicationFilterChain.java:173)
11:15:50,640 ERROR [STDERR] at org.apache.catalina.core.StandardWrapperValve.invo ke(StandardWrapperValve.java:213)
11:15:50,640 ERROR [STDERR] at org.apache.catalina.core.StandardContextValve.invo ke(StandardContextValve.java:178)
11:15:50,640 ERROR [STDERR] at org.jboss.web.tomcat.security.SecurityAssociationV alve.invoke(SecurityAssociationValve.java:175)
11:15:50,640 ERROR [STDERR] at org.jboss.web.tomcat.security.JaccContextValve.inv oke(JaccContextValve.java:74)
11:15:50,640 ERROR [STDERR] at org.apache.catalina.core.StandardHostValve.invoke( StandardHostValve.java:126)
11:15:50,640 ERROR [STDERR] at org.apache.catalina.valves.ErrorReportValve.invoke (ErrorReportValve.java:105)
11:15:50,640 ERROR [STDERR] at org.jboss.web.tomcat.tc5.jca.CachedConnectionValve .invoke(CachedConnectionValve.java:156)
11:15:50,640 ERROR [STDERR] at org.apache.catalina.core.StandardEngineValve.invok e(StandardEngineValve.java:107)
11:15:50,640 ERROR [STDERR] at org.apache.catalina.connector.CoyoteAdapter.servic e(CoyoteAdapter.java:148)
11:15:50,640 ERROR [STDERR] at org.apache.coyote.http11.Http11Processor.process(H ttp11Processor.java:869)
11:15:50,640 ERROR [STDERR] at org.apache.coyote.http11.Http11BaseProtocol$Http11 ConnectionHandler.processConnection(Http11BaseProt ocol.java:664)
11:15:50,640 ERROR [STDERR] at org.apache.tomcat.util.net.PoolTcpEndpoint.process Socket(PoolTcpEndpoint.java:527)
11:15:50,640 ERROR [STDERR] at org.apache.tomcat.util.net.MasterSlaveWorkerThread .run(MasterSlaveWorkerThread.java:112)
11:15:50,640 ERROR [STDERR] at java.lang.Thread.run(Thread.java:595)

alguien sabe que me falta por hacer??? de antemano muchas gracias
chompiras731 está desconectado   Responder Citando
Antiguo 19-ago-2008, 05:40   #2 (permalink)
zamma ha deshabilitado el karma
 
Fecha de Ingreso: agosto-2008
Mensajes: 1
Respuesta: Ayuda Con Pool De Conexion Jboss

Hola. Yo tengo exactamente el mismo problema, ¿alguien que lo haya solucionado me podría explicar cómo lo ha hecho? Gracias.
zamma está desconectado   Responder Citando
Respuesta
No hay votos aún.


Herramientas
Desplegado

Normas de Publicación
No puedes crear nuevos temas
No puedes responder temas
No puedes subir archivos adjuntos
No puedes editar tus mensajes

BB code is Activado
Caritas están Activado
[IMG] está Desactivado
Código HTML está Desactivado


La Zona horaria es GMT -6. Ahora son las 02:26.


Message Board Statistics

LinkBacks Enabled by vBSEO 3.1.0

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93